Laparoscopic nephrectomy. The surgery is performed with the patient under general anesthesia. A kidney can be removed through an open incision or by laparoscopic surgery. For the open procedure, the surgeon makes an incision in the side of the abdomen to reach the kidney. Depending on circumstances, the incision can also be made midline.
Laparoscopic surgery, also called minimally invasive procedure, bandaid surgery, or keyhole surgery, is a modern surgical technique. There are a number of advantages to the patient with laparoscopic surgery versus an exploratory laparotomy. These include reduced pain due to smaller incisions, reduced hemorrhaging, and shorter recovery time.
Single-port laparoscopy (SPL) is a recently developed technique in laparoscopic surgery. It is a minimally invasive surgical procedure in which the surgeon operates almost exclusively through a single entry point, typically the patient's navel. Unlike a traditional multi-port laparoscopic approach, SPL leaves only a single small scar.

Nephropexy is the surgical intervention aiming to reposition and fixate a floating or mobile kidney. [1] This is done in order to prevent its descent (nephroptosis) or to deliberately move the kidney downward in order to compensate for a shortened ureter. [1]
